Output f93de4039fb36bdfb384efa34523074fbc27be7b827af33efb1ebf3594193d03:1

value
17740691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dffce4a04b74070902a5a7ee89de814f4f72ac8 OP_EQUAL
address
34Rdxojd6c7GmDRjaGc3bir6acm4zcn2Ja
transaction
f93de4039fb36bdfb384efa34523074fbc27be7b827af33efb1ebf3594193d03
spent
true